Christchurch City Council is a proud supporter of the World Bowls Championships 2016. The world’s best bowlers are set to descend on Christchurch in November when the city hosts the pinnacle - World Bowls Championships.

Running from 29 November to 11 December, the championships will see top class international bowlers battling it out on greens across Christchurch.

Watch the action unfold as the top 34 countries compete across four disciplines- singles, pairs, triples and fours. Don’t miss your chance to watch the world’s best bowlers in action this summer!

Following yesterday's large earthquake in Canterbury we stand in support of the communities affected by the quake, particularly the worst-affected areas of Kaikoura and Hurunui. Our thoughts go out to the friends and relatives who lost loved ones.
We thank our Civil Defence, our volunteers, emergency services, our staff and all our residents for their actions yesterday and the work that will go into repairing the region in the following weeks and months.
